تاریخچه ویرانگرترین ویروس ها و کرم های کامپیوتری (1970-1979)

از ویروسها و کرمها کامپیوتری چه می دانید؟ایا اساسا به انها اهمیت نمی دهید.اگر پاسخ شما منفی است، بد نیست نگاهی به سوم مه 2000 بیندازید،هنگامی که بیش از 45 میلیون کامپیوتر در سراسر دنیا به کرم ویرانگر I LOVE YOU الوده شدند.شاید انها نیز پاسخشان منفی بوده.اما بعد از پیامدهای تکان دهنده ان باز هم همین پاسخ را دارند؟.اگر به تازگی به دنیای کامپیوتر وارد شده اید و خواهان درک مفهوم و شناخت ماهیت ویروس ها و دیگر بد افزار های اینترنتی هستید،در این مقاله می توانید با بر جسته ترین و ویرانگرترین انواع انها در تاریخ کامپیوتر اشنا شوید.

1-اوایل دهه 70 (ویروس creeper)

نخستین بار در شبکه کامپیوتری APRANET(نخستین شبکه راه گزینی (packet switching) جهان و در حقیقت نیای اینترنت که به وسیله وزارت دفاع ایالات متحده امریکا راه اندازی شد)، و به دلیل الوده سازی سیستم عامل  Tenex (مشهور به TOPS-20،متعلق به شرکت Digital Equipment Corporation (DEC)، دومین سیستم عامل اختصاصی برای PDP-10 )،کشف شد.Creeper  با استفاده از مودم،ازادانه در شبکه جا به جا شده و خود را روی کامپیوترهای دیگر کپی می کرد.نشانه الودگی هر کامپیوتر به این ویروس،نمایش پیام زیر به کاربر بود: " من خزنده هستم: اگه می تونی منو بگیر! "   (I"M THE CREEPER:CATCH ME IF YOU CAN ). به منظور نابود سازی این ویروس،برنامه ای به نام Reeper (که خود یک ویروس بود!) نوشته و روی شبکه منتشر شد.قابل ذکر است،نویسندگان هر دو ویروس برای همشه نا شناخته باقی ماندند،و حتی مشخص نشد که ایا Reeper  در پاسخ به  Creeper نوشته شد و یا توسط نویسنده یا نویسندگان  Creeper به منظور تصحیح اشتباهشان طراحی گردید.

           2- 1974( ویروس  Rabbit )

این ویروس، کامپیوترهای دیگر را از راه تکثیر بی رویه خود به دام انداخت.نام  Rabbit (خرگوش)،با توجه به سرعت بی مانند و حیرت اور تکثیر و الوده سازی اش، به ان اطلاق گردید.

          3 - 1975 (بازی (!) Animal (Prevading

یک برنامه معروف بود که برای کامپیوترهای UNIVAC  1108 نوشته شد.در ظاهر،بازی سرگرم کننده ای بود که با طرح پرسش هایی می کوشید حیوان مورد نظر کاربر را حدس بزند.اما در باطن، می کوشید خود را بروی فایل های هر نوع برنامه ای رونویسی کند.سپس با دستکاری در تاریخ ایجاد فایل، ان را نشانه گذاری کرده و به این ترتیب به اطلاعاتی که در اینده وسط کاربر در فایل 9های نشانهگذاری ثبت می شد، دست می یافت.بسیاری از کارشناسان ان را نخستین Trojan Horse (اسب تروای) تاریخ کامپیوتر می دانند.با این حال، گروهی از متخصصین ان را نوعی ویروس هوشمند، و شماری از کاربران هم ان را یک بازی ساده با اشکالات(Bug)  نا خواسته می دانند.این برنامه چالشی در راه طراحی روش های مبارزه با بد افزار به وجود اورد.به توجه به موفقیت ویروس Reeper در نابود سازی Creeper،بسیاری از کارشناسان، راه حل مشکل را در طراحی یک ویروس نابودگر،با نسخه نوین از یازی می دانستند.در این راستا،نسخه نوینی از بازی تهیه شد که می توانست تا اندازهای تاثیرات مخرب بازی نخستین را محدود کند.با این حال،مشکل Prevading Animal  تا زمان اراوه نگارش نوین سیستم عامل اختصاصی UNIVAC 1108 به نام Exec 8 کاملاَ حل نشد: در سیستم عامل نوین،سیستم فایل، (system file) جدیدی با امکانات امنیتی بیشتر طراحی شده بود، که از تکثیر Prevading Animal پیشگیری می نمود.

ادامه مطلب در هفته اینده...